Suggest an update
Total
791-811 Huddersfield Rd, Dewsbury, West Yorkshire WF13 3LR, United Kingdom, Dewsbury, West Yorkshire
01924483030
791-811 Huddersfield Rd, Dewsbury, West Yorkshire WF13 3LR, United Kingdom, Dewsbury, West Yorkshire
01924483030